Mesoscale Eddy -- Internal Wave Coupling. III. The End of the Enstrophy Cascade and Maintenance of Gyre Scale Potential Vorticity Gradients
Announce Type: replace Abstract: We assess a prognostic formulation of triple coherence relating to energy exchange between mesoscale eddies and the internal wavefield and compare with observations from the Sargasso Sea. This effort involves updates to a theory articulated in M\"uller (1976) that balances eddy induced wavefield perturbations with nonlinearity using a relaxation time scale approximation. Samudra 2: Scaling Ocean Emulators across Resolutions
arXiv:2606.02610v1 Announce Type: cross Abstract: Ocean general circulation models (OGCMs) are essential to climate science but computationally expensive, limiting ensemble size and forcing scenarios. Neural emulators promise orders-of-magnitude speedups, yet existing ocean emulators have not combined fine spatial resolution with multi-year autoregressive rollouts.
